Explanation

 

BACKGROUND:  CelebrateOne has been awarded a grant by the Crane Family Foundation, which has been deposited into the CelebrateOne Community Fund at The Columbus Foundation. This ordinance is needed to accept and appropriate $50,000.00 in grant money to support the work of CelebrateOne’s doula programs.  The Crane Family pledged a gift of $150,000.00 to be paid over three calendar years.  This ordinance accepts and encumbers the second of three years of grant funding.  

 

FISCAL IMPACT:  The program activity is funded by private contributions to the CelebrateOne Community Fund at The Columbus Foundation and does not generate revenue nor require a City match. A deposit of $50,000.00 will be made to the City's Private Grant Fund 2291, G401901 after passage of this ordinance.

Body

 

WHEREAS, $50,000.00 in grant funds have been made available to CelebrateOne from the Crane Family Foundation through the CelebrateOne Community Fund at the Columbus Foundation for CelebrateOne doula programs; and,

 

WHEREAS, the Executive Director of CelebrateOne is authorized to accept $50,000.00 in private grant funds from the Crane Family Foundation for use in funding doula services; and

 

WHEREAS, the $50,000.00 grant must be encumbered in the City's Private Grant Fund 2291; and

 

WHEREAS, it has become necessary in the usual daily operation of the Office of CelebrateOne for the Executive Director to accept these grant funds from the Crane Family Foundation to support doula services for enhanced infant and maternal health of CelebrateOne clients; now, therefore,

 

BE IT ORDAINED BY THE CO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F COLUMBUS:

 

SECTION 1.  That the Executive Director of the Office of CelebrateOne is hereby authorized and directed to accept a grant award of $50,000.00 from the Crane Family Foundation through the CelebrateOne Fund at The Columbus Foundation.

 

SECTION 2.  That from the unappropriated monies in the Fund known as the City's Private Grants Fund 2291, and from all monies estimated to come into said Fund from any and all sources for the period ending December 31, 2024, the sum of $50,000.00 is hereby appropriated per the account codes in the attachment to this ordinance upon receipt of the $50,000.00 by the Treasurer of the City of Columbus.

 

SECTION 3.  That the monies appropriated in the foregoing Section 2 shall be paid upon the order of the CelebrateOne Executive Director, and that no order shall be drawn or money paid except by voucher, the form of which shall be approved by the City Auditor.

 

SECTION 4.   That at the end of the grant period, any repayment of unencumbered balances required by the grantor is hereby authorized and any unused city match monies may be transferred back to the City fund from which they originated in accordance with all applicable grant agreements.

 

SECTION 5.  That the funds necessary to carry out the purpose of this ordinance are hereby deemed appropriated, and the City Auditor shall establish such accounting codes as necessary.

 

SECTION 6.  That this ordinance shall take effect and be in force from and after the earliest period allowed by law.
